在模拟器或设备中尝试以下操作。
为iPhone创建新的Master-Detail应用程序或比较使用导航栏的任何应用程序。 iOS 5或6,无所谓。 对于模板:让它运行,使用加号按钮创建一个条目并打开条目。
现在直接触摸导航栏下UIBarButtonItem下方导航栏下方的区域。
即使没有触摸按钮和导航栏,按钮也会激活,视图会返回。
这超出了导航栏的44倍高度。 这里发生了什么? 为什么这个按钮会超出他的框架? 无法在HIG中找到相关信息。
答案 0 :(得分:1)
<强> iPhone 强>
您可以按下以激活后退按钮的区域实际上大于按钮的实际像素,以适应手指的平均厚度。 (实际的像素数隐藏在Apples HIG的某处。我认为它是44x44。)这是预期的行为。
<强> ipad公司强>
点击外部时,主视图控制器会自动关闭。这是预期的行为。